Specifying the Reputable Hacker: White Hats in Action
To comprehend credible hacker services, one need to first compare the different "hats" in the cybersecurity environment. Trustworthy services are offered by "White Hat" hackers-- individuals who utilize their skills for constructive, legal purposes.
The Cybersecurity SpectrumWhite Hat Hackers: These are ethical security professionals who are worked with by organizations to carry out security checks. They run with complete permission and legal contracts.Grey Hat Hackers: These people might bypass security without permission but generally do so to report bugs instead of for personal gain. Nevertheless, their approaches are lawfully dubious.Black Hire Gray Hat Hacker Hackers: These are harmful actors who get into systems for monetary gain, data theft, or disturbance.
Trusted hacker services fall strictly under the "White Hat" classification, operating within frameworks like the Computer Fraud and Abuse Act (CFAA) or local international equivalents.
Core Services Offered by Reputable Security Professionals
Professional security firms supply a suite of services designed to solidify a company's defenses. These are not "rip-offs" or "quick fixes," however strenuous, methodology-driven processes.
1. Penetration Testing (Pen Testing)
Penetration testing is a simulated cyberattack versus your computer system to look for exploitable vulnerabilities. Unlike an easy scan, a pen tester tries to actively make use of weaknesses to see how deep a burglar might go.
2. Vulnerability Assessments
A vulnerability assessment is a top-level scan of a network or application to identify potential security gaps. It is less invasive than a penetration test and focuses on determining and focusing on threats.
3. Social Engineering Audits
Often, the weakest link in security is individuals. Reliable hackers perform authorized phishing simulations and physical site breaches to test staff member awareness and adherence to security protocols.
4. Incident Response and Forensics
When a breach does happen, credible companies are hired to contain the damage, recognize the source of the intrusion, and recuperate lost information.
5. Handled Bug Bounty Programs
Organizations like Google and Microsoft use trustworthy hacker platforms to invite countless security researchers to discover bugs in their software in exchange for "bounties" or monetary rewards.

How to Identify and Hire Hacker For Bitcoin Reputable Hacker Services In the digital world, it can be difficult to discriminate in between a legitimate expert and a scammer. Utilize the following requirements to ensure you areengaging with a trustworthy entity. 1. Industry Certifications Reliable professionals frequently hold industry-recognized accreditations that prove their technical abilities and dedication to principles. Try to find: OSCP(Offensive Security Certified Professional)CEH(Certified Ethical Hacker )CISSP (Certified Information Systems Security Professional )CREST(Council of Registered Ethical Security Testers)2. Confirmed Platforms Instead of searching anonymous forums or the "dark web,"try to find professionals on validated platforms. Websites like HackerOne, Bugcrowd, and Synack veterinarian their scientists and supply atransparent marketplace for
ethical hacking services. 3. Clear Rules of Engagement(RoE)A reliable service will never ever begin work without a signed contract. This agreementincludes the Rules of Engagement, which lays out: What systems are off-limits. The hours throughout which testing can occur. How delicate data or vulnerabilities will be reported. Non-disclosure arrangements (NDAs)to secure the customer'spersonal privacy. 4. Transparent Reporting Trustworthy hackers do not just state"we broke in. "They provide an extensive report detailing: How the vulnerability was found. The potential effect of the vulnerability. Detailed removal actions to fix the concern. Common Red Flags to Avoid If a service shows any of the following, it is likely not a respectable expert security service: Illicit Requests: They provide to hack social networks
accounts, modification grades, or "remove" a rival. These activities are prohibited. Payment in Cryptocurrency Only: While some companies accept Bitcoin, the absence of conventional payment approaches or a legal organization entity is an indication. NoContract: Professionals do not work"under the table."If there is no legal paperwork, there is no responsibility.Assurances of"100%Security": No
credible professional will declare a system is unhackable. They offer" best shot"audits and threat reduction
.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Is working with a hacker legal? Yes, hiring a"White Hat "Hire Hacker For Email or cybersecurity consultant to check your own systems is entirelylegal. It is classified as security auditing or penetration testing. Nevertheless, hiring someone to access a 3rd celebration's system without their approval isillegal. Just how much do trusted hacker services cost? Pricing varies wildly based on the scope of work. A basic vulnerability scan might cost a couple of thousanddollars, whereas an extensive penetration test for a large corporation can vary from ₤ 15,000 to over ₤ 100,000 depending upon the complexity of the network.What is the distinction between a scan and a pen test? An automatic scan usages software application to search for" known signatures" of bugs.A penetration test involves a human expert attempting to think like an aggressor to discover creative ways to bypass security procedures that automated tools might miss. Canethical hacking cause downtime? There is constantly a little risk that
testing can cause system instability. This is why trustworthy services develop"Rules of Engagement"and typically carry out tests on"staging" environments (copies of the system)instead of live production servers.
